About Mount Auburn Hospital

Mount Auburn Hospital is a 217-bed teaching hospital affiliated with Harvard Medical School and is located in Cambridge, MA. Founded in 1886, the hospital is dedicated to providing comprehensive healthcare to the residents of surrounding nearby communities. Mount Auburn Hospital is part of Beth Israel Lahey Health, a new healthcare system in Boston, MA and surrounding areas.

Cath Lab / EP Lab Department Description

The Invasive Cardiology Department at Mount Auburn Hospital is comprised of the Cardiac Catheterization Lab (Cath Lab) and the Electrophysiology Lab (EP Lab). The department offers comprehensive diagnostic and interventional procedures to our patients. The clinical staff is comprised of a mixture of registered nurses, cardiovascular technologists, and radiologic technologists. The department is comprised of two Cath Labs, one EP Lab, and a six bed holding room for pre- and post-procedure care. Additionally, Cath/EP Lab staff work collaboratively with the cardiac surgery team in the hybrid CVOR to care for patients undergoing TAVR procedure.

General Expectations

Provides competent compassionate nursing care based on scientific principles and the use of the nursing process. Provides direct nursing care of Invasive Cardiology patients in the Holding Area and minor procedures. Evaluates patient prior to procedure; monitors vital signs, assesses patient, and documents accordingly. Recognizes changes in patient status and reports to physician. Initiates nursing interventions according under the direction of the attending physician. Acquires/maintains competency in the administration and monitoring of conscious sedation under the direction of the Cardiologist, Hospital policy, and State regulations without error. Acquires/maintains competency in specialized Interventional Cardiology equipment, intravenous (IV) infusion pumps, bedside cardiac monitors, oxygen administration/airway equipment as needed for patient care. Collaborates with cardiologists regarding individualized patient assessments and plan of care. Ability to adapt to a fast-paced environment. Good interpersonal and communication skills. Acquires/maintains competency in use of the electronic medical record. Collaborates with various departments to ensure continuity of care: Emergency Department, SICU/MICU, CVOR, Perfusion, Echo Lab, Anesthesia, PACU, etc. Performs all other duties as assigned.

Cath Lab / EP Lab Holding Area Duties

Provides nursing care to patients both pre- and post-procedure for all Invasive Cardiology patients. Provides intra-procedure nursing care to patients having minor procedures and exams in the Cath Lab Holding Area such as loop recorder implants/explants, tilt tables, TEE’s, cardioversions, and medication challenges.
